Is Oat Bran Healthier Than Porridge. Porridge is higher in iron, and calcium, yet bran is higher in manganese, phosphorus, selenium, vitamin b1, fiber, and magnesium. Oats are high in fibre, which dr phillips says “we eat far too little” of in the uk (20g on average rather than the recommended. They’re also often included in muffins, granola bars, cookies, and other baked goods. Oatmeal is often referred to as porridge. Oat bran has more protein, fiber, and nutrients than rolled oats. Oat fiber and oat flour can replace regular flour, while oat bran and oatmeal are used for porridge and baking. Oat bran is lower in calories and carbs than other oat products, making it a good choice for those looking to reduce their carbohydrate intake.
